Siri hasn't always been owned by Apple. Initially, it was a separate application in the App Store for iOS. In 2010, Apple acquired Siri Inc. and their unique development. Shortly after the purchase, Apple built Siri into the iPhone 4S and later into subsequent devices. Then, in 2011, Siri became the first product in the personal voice assistant market.

How to launch Siri on iPhone, iPad and iPod touch

Start by pressing the Home button

Siri is available on all iPhones from iPhone 4s on iOS 5 and above. To launch Siri on an iPhone (except iPhone X), you need to press and hold the central Home button.

To launch Siri on iPhone X, press and hold the side button.

After the beep, you can make a request. On some devices, you may need to wait for Siri to appear on the screen before giving a command.

Hey Siri - How to turn on Siri with your voice

Siri can be launched solely with the help of voice, without pressing any buttons at all. All you have to do is say "Hey Siri". After the beep, you can ask a question or give a command.

To do this, the “Hey Siri” function must be activated on the device: Settings → Siri and search → Listen to “Hey Siri”.

On all iPhone models, starting with the iPhone 6s, as well as on the iPad Pro, this feature can be used at any time by saying "Hey Siri" so that the gadget's microphones pick it up. On older iPhones and iPads, the Always Listening feature only works when your gadget is plugged into a charger.

How to turn on Siri on headphones

Using an original Apple headset with remote control buttons or compatible Bluetooth headphones, you can activate Siri by pressing the center button or the call button. After the beep, you can make a request.

Using Apple AirPods to launch Siri twice touch the outer surface of any earphone.

Siri on Mac

Siri is available on Mac computers with macOS 10.12 Sierra and newer versions of the operating system. However, at the moment, the functionality of the voice assistant on the poppy is limited. All that Siri can do here is to make FaceTime calls, write messages, turn on music, show the weather forecast and help work with files and folders.


siri on mac

It is worth noting that working with files on a computer using a voice assistant is really convenient. Siri can quickly search for files, sort them by type, date, or keyword. For example, if you say to Siri: “Show me my photos from yesterday”, then a folder with the corresponding media files will open.

How to activate voice commands:

  1. First, open System Preferences, then the Accessibility panel. Scroll all the way down on the left side of the window and select the "Dictation" section.
  2. Check the box next to Enable Keyword Dictation.

How to add your teams

You don't have to use only OS X preinstalled commands. You can add your own phrases to expand your dictation experience.

  1. Open "Dictation Commands" in the "Dictation" section.
  2. A form will appear in which you can select a phrase that is used to trigger a particular action.
  3. Check the "Enable advanced commands" checkbox.
  4. Now you should decide whether you want to use the command in a specific application or from anywhere in the system.
  5. After that, you need to select the action that will be performed after the voice command. The possibilities are almost endless, from launching the desired URL in the browser to pasting a specific piece of text.

Step by Step Guide to Set Up Siri Voice Call on Mac

  1. Open Mac OS Preferences, then Keyboard, and select the Dictation tab. Turn on dictation and check the box "use improved dictation" (this is important).
  2. Now we return to the original settings menu, go to "accessibility" and select "dictation". Here we need to enter a key phrase, let it be the word "Hi".
  3. In the same window, click "dictation commands", check the box "enable advanced commands" and press +
  4. Here in the upper field we enter the word by which our voice assistant will be launched, it is logical that this word will be Siri. We leave the second field unchanged, and in the third one you need to enter the key combination by which the assistant is now starting.

Note: You can find out this combination by clicking "Siri" in settingsMac.

Important: By default, you can call Siri holding keys option And space. But if you want to launch the assistant with your voice, you will have to change the standard combination to any other. The main condition is that there would be no action " hold". That is, you can simply change to pressing option space.

This completes the setup process, now you can say “Hey Siri” and command from a distance.
